Easier Entries
While older games in the series may pose a challenge for new players, Square Enix has made efforts to create more accessible experiences for beginners. Final Fantasy XIII and Final Fantasy XIII-2 are considered more story-driven and easier to follow, with tutorials and guidance to help players along the way. Final Fantasy XIV: A Realm Reborn, an MMORPG, is another excellent starting point for beginners, with a gentle learning curve and a wealth of resources to help new players adjust.
